In the fast-paced world of public relations, professionals often find themselves faced with challenging situations that require quick thinking, problem-solving skills, and effective communication strategies. To excel in the field of PR troubleshooting, it is essential to continuously develop key work skills that will help navigate and resolve issues effectively. Here are some important work skills that PR professionals can focus on developing to enhance their troubleshooting abilities: 1. **Critical Thinking**: Critical thinking is crucial in PR troubleshooting as it enables professionals to analyze complex issues, identify root causes, and develop creative solutions. By honing critical thinking skills through practice and training, PR practitioners can enhance their ability to make informed decisions under pressure. 2. **Communication Skills**: Effective communication lies at the heart of successful public relations. Developing strong communication skills, both written and verbal, can help PR professionals convey information clearly, build relationships with stakeholders, and manage crisis situations with confidence. 3. **Adaptability**: The field of public relations is constantly evolving, and PR professionals must be adaptable to navigate changing circumstances and emerging trends. By staying flexible and open to new ideas, PR practitioners can effectively troubleshoot and address challenges as they arise. 4. **Collaboration**: Collaboration is key in public relations, as professionals often work with cross-functional teams, clients, and external partners to achieve common goals. Developing strong collaboration skills can help PR practitioners leverage the expertise of others and find innovative solutions to complex problems. 5. **Strategic Planning**: Strategic thinking is a valuable skill for PR professionals engaged in troubleshooting work. By developing a strategic mindset and planning ahead, PR practitioners can anticipate potential issues, mitigate risks, and proactively address challenges before they escalate. 6. **Emotional Intelligence**: Emotional intelligence is a critical skill for PR professionals dealing with high-pressure situations and challenging stakeholders. By developing emotional intelligence, PR practitioners can better understand and manage their own emotions, as well as effectively navigate difficult interactions with others. 7. **Continuous Learning**: In the dynamic field of public relations, continuous learning is essential for professional growth and development. By staying informed about industry trends, best practices, and emerging technologies, PR professionals can enhance their troubleshooting skills and adapt to evolving challenges. By focusing on developing these key work skills, PR professionals can enhance their ability to navigate complex issues, resolve challenges, and excel in the field of public relations troubleshooting. With a solid foundation of critical thinking, communication, adaptability, collaboration, strategic planning, emotional intelligence, and a commitment to continuous learning, PR practitioners can effectively address any obstacles that come their way. Mastering public relations troubleshooting requires a combination of skills, experience, and a proactive approach to professional development. By investing in honing these key work skills, PR professionals can position themselves for success in the ever-evolving landscape of public relations.
